The 20 best bookshelves, plus tips from an interior designer
Bookcases and bookshelves serve as essential functional pieces in any home, offering both storage solutions and opportunities to inject personal style into a living space. These units can display a variety of items, from books and knick-knacks to digital photo frames, vases, and even plants, making them versatile design staples that adapt to evolving decor trends. Interior design content creator Nick Lewis emphasizes their dual role in storage and personalization, noting their ability to add beauty and interest to a room.

Interior design expert Nick Lewis notes the continued popularity of clean, modern bookshelves and the trend of mixing interior design styles, though he anticipates a shift towards more pared-down and intentional shelving solutions over open shelving. He also advises on popular color palettes, favoring warmer tones and wood options like light oak and walnut for their timeless appeal and compatibility with current home aesthetics.
